首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

linux pptpd 日志

Linux PPTP 日志基础概念

PPTP(Point-to-Point Tunneling Protocol)是一种用于创建虚拟专用网络(VPN)的协议。在Linux系统中,PPTP服务器通常使用pptpd软件包来实现。日志文件记录了PPTP服务器的活动和事件,对于故障排除和监控非常重要。

日志文件位置

在大多数Linux发行版中,pptpd的日志文件通常位于/var/log/syslog/var/log/messages中。你也可以通过配置文件指定日志的位置。

日志级别

pptpd支持多种日志级别,包括:

  • debug:详细记录所有活动。
  • info:记录重要事件。
  • warn:记录警告信息。
  • error:记录错误信息。

配置日志

你可以在/etc/pptpd.conf文件中配置日志级别和输出位置。例如:

代码语言:txt
复制
debug
logfile /var/log/pptpd.log

日志内容示例

以下是一些常见的日志条目示例:

代码语言:txt
复制
Jun  1 12:34:56 server pptpd[1234]: MGR: Manager process started
Jun  1 12:35:01 server pptpd[1235]: CTRL: Client 192.168.1.100 control connection started
Jun  1 12:35:02 server pptpd[1235]: CTRL: Starting call (launching pppd, opening GRE)
Jun  1 12:35:03 server pptpd[1236]: PPP: Client 192.168.1.100 connected.
Jun  1 12:35:10 server pptpd[1236]: CTRL: Client 192.168.1.100 control connection finished

常见问题及解决方法

1. 日志文件为空

原因:可能是pptpd未正确启动或日志配置不正确。

解决方法

  • 确保pptpd服务已启动:
  • 确保pptpd服务已启动:
  • 检查配置文件中的日志路径是否正确。

2. 日志显示连接失败

原因:可能是网络问题、认证失败或防火墙阻止了连接。

解决方法

  • 检查网络连接和路由设置。
  • 确保用户名和密码正确,并且用户具有访问权限。
  • 检查防火墙规则,确保允许PPTP流量(通常是TCP端口1723和GRE协议)。

3. 日志显示认证错误

原因:用户名或密码错误,或者PAM配置不正确。

解决方法

  • 核对用户名和密码。
  • 检查/etc/ppp/chap-secrets文件中的用户凭证。
  • 确保PAM配置文件(如/etc/pam.d/pptpd)正确无误。

应用场景

  • 远程访问:允许员工从外部网络安全地连接到公司内部网络。
  • 分支机构连接:连接不同地理位置的分支机构到总部网络。
  • 隐私保护:通过加密隧道保护数据传输,防止窃听和篡改。

相关优势

  • 易于部署:配置简单,适合快速搭建VPN服务。
  • 广泛支持:大多数操作系统和设备都支持PPTP协议。
  • 性能良好:在适当的网络环境下,提供稳定的连接速度。

通过分析和监控PPTP日志,可以有效管理和维护VPN服务,确保其正常运行和安全性。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

  • linux日志循环

    linux存在很好的日志机制,大到系统,小到应用都可以记录日志。 为什么需要日志循环 操作系统(Windows,Unix),应用一般都会记录日志,方便使用者常看系统或应用使用情况,或者排查故障。...单纯的记录日志不加干预,日志不断累积,时间长了,磁盘空间就被占满了。 所以,在linux中,日志一般会按一定的规则进行循环,保证日志量控制在一定的范围内。...日志循环的方法 日志循环的原理一般是:在特定的时间点,或日志达到一定大小,就触发循环脚本。 循环脚本通过新增新日志,备份老日志,调度应用重新加载配置(重新写日志)达到日志循环的目的。...}` 该方法通过mv+kill的方式进行日志循环,因为linux中,日志打开底层原理是通过inode信息寻址找到对应的block进行内容读取,mv操作不改变文件的inode值。...2. logrotate循环 logrotate是一个日志循环的工具,linux内置的syslog也是使用它进行日志循环。

    4.3K50

    【Linux】日志插件

    一、日志文件的重要性 故障排查与问题定位 快速发现问题:日志能够实时记录系统运行过程中的各种事件和状态信息,当系统出现故障或异常时,通过查看日志可以快速察觉到问题的发生,例如,服务器突然崩溃,日志中可能会记录下崩溃前的错误信息...、异常堆栈,帮助运维人员第一时间得知系统出现了故障 精准定位根源:详细的日志可以提供问题发生时的上下文信息,如函数调用顺序、变量值等,以数据库连接失败为例,日志可能会记录下数据库的连接地址、端口、用户名...、网络流量等信息,一旦这些指标超出正常范围,日志会及时反映出来,以便管理员采取相应的措施,如增加服务器资源、优化代码等 性能瓶颈分析:日志可以记录每个操作的执行时间,通过对这些时间数据的分析,可以找出系统的性能瓶颈...,比如,在一个 Web 应用中,通过日志可以发现某个 API 接口的响应时间过长,进而对该接口的代码进行优化,提高系统的整体性能 安全审计与合规性 安全事件追踪:日志能够记录用户的操作行为,包括登录、...,例如,金融行业的 PCI-DSS 标准、医疗行业的 HIPAA 法规等,详细的日志记录可以帮助企业满足这些合规要求,避免因违规而面临的法律风险 二、日志文件的简单实现 1、comm.hpp comm.hpp

    3710
    领券